About Nano
An AI-native security and observability platform for cloud, local, hybrid, and air-gapped teams. Sub-second search, detection engineering, OpenTelemetry, pivt AI, and deployment control in one place. Run nano in the cloud, locally, hybrid, or air-gapped. nano was built from scratch, not refactored: a dedicated cluster, one query language over your security and OpenTelemetry data, agentic investigation, and deployment options from cloud to air-gapped. So when a service slows down, "is this an outage or a breach?" is one query, not two tools and a guess.
